  • Modern Kitchen: Opt for a sleek stool with metal legs and a leather or fabric seat in a neutral color like black, white, or grey. Features like a swivel function or adjustable height can add convenience and versatility. Consider a Black Metal option for a particularly striking look.
  • Farmhouse Kitchen: Embrace a rustic aesthetic with a wood stool featuring a natural finish and a comfortable back. A stool with a woven rattan seat can add texture and warmth to your space.
  • Industrial Loft: Incorporate an industrial edge with a metal stool featuring a raw or brushed finish. A low back design can enhance the minimalist feel.
  • Small Space Solutions: If space is limited, consider a small or narrow stool that can be easily tucked away when not in use. Stackable or folding options are also great for maximizing space.

Q: What's the best way to determine the right height for a counter stool?

A: To find the perfect height, measure from the floor to the top of your counter. Then, subtract about 10-12 inches. This will give you comfortable legroom and ensure you can easily reach your counter surface. A well-chosen counter stool height will make all the difference in your comfort and enjoyment!

Q: How can I incorporate counter stools into a small space without making it feel cluttered?

A: Counter stools are a fantastic solution for smaller spaces! Opt for backless designs or stools that can be easily tucked under the counter when not in use. This will maximize your floor space and maintain a clean and organized look. Lightweight materials and minimalist designs can also help to create a sense of openness and airiness.
